Output d88ec6f3b663cfe81b7a1b71cd67a61cac7e9d247854ec13b4abd64b41cc2749:1

value
2104
script pubkey
OP_0 OP_PUSHBYTES_20 75b687185556803c8df45af8188b805e574b4266
address
bc1qwkmgwxz426qrer05ttup3zuqtet5ksnxwrmrlq
transaction
d88ec6f3b663cfe81b7a1b71cd67a61cac7e9d247854ec13b4abd64b41cc2749
confirmations
77295
spent
true